  • Patent number: 10597203
    Abstract: A container includes a first cover, a second cover, a rotating shaft, an acting element, and the multiple bending elastic piece. The rotating shaft is engaged between the first cover and the second cover, such that the first cover and the second cover are rotatable relative to each other. The acting element is connected to the rotating shaft. The multiple bending elastic piece includes a fixing portion and an interfering portion. The fixing portion is fixed to the first cover. The interfering portion is located between the fixing portion and the rotating shaft. While the rotating shaft is rotated relative to the first cover, the acting element changes a bending degree of the multiple bending elastic piece with the rotation of the rotating shaft, thereby enabling the interfering portion to selectively contact opposite sides of the acting portion.

  • Patent number: 8895794
    Abstract: We provide a process for producing high quality gasoline blending components, comprising: a) operating an alkylation reactor in an alkylate mode wherein a gasoline blending component is made having a RON of 90 or higher; and b) operating the alkylation reactor in a distillate mode wherein a second gasoline blending component and a distillate product is made, and wherein the second gasoline blending component has a RON of 85 or higher. Also, we provide an alkylation process unit, comprising: a control system connected to an alkylation reactor, that enables the alkylation reactor to operate in both an alkylate mode that produces a gasoline blending component having a RON of 90 or higher and in a distillate mode that produces a second gasoline blending component having a RON of 85 or higher.

  • Patent number: 8815174
    Abstract: A sterilizer having a cassette for holding metal instruments or medical devices. The cassette includes a metallic container that defines a sterilization chamber. The container has at least one outer surface. A plurality of spaced-apart, elongated rails extend along the at least one outer surface of the container. Each of the rails includes a free, longitudinal edge wherein the edges of the rails lie in a first plane. An insulating shell encases the metallic container and the plurality of rails. An outer surface of the insulating shell lies in the first plane. A receiving unit includes a housing having an outer surface and an inner surface. The inner surface engages the edges of the rails and the outer surface of the insulating shell when the cassette is disposed within the inner housing. A plurality of spaced-apart elongated ribs extends along the outer surface of the housing.

  • Patent number: 6446818
    Abstract: A boat for cleaning semiconductor packages, including cleaning ball grid array packages in centrifugal cleaners. The boat includes a bottom plate with receptacles for receiving semiconductor packages and a top plate having through holes, where each through hole is smaller than the receptacle with which it corresponds in the bottom plate. An alignment mechanism ensures that the top plate is aligned with the bottom plate in a manner that results in each through hole being positioned directly over a respective one of the receptacles. An attachment mechanism releasably attaches the top plate to the bottom plate in a co-planar relationship that results in the presence of a vertical space between the two plates.

  • Patent number: 4176742
    Abstract: A matches-carrier including a support for the matches arranged in rows thereon and a friction-strip carried on the support. The support includes resilient bearing means arranged to bear on the matches and press the same against the friction-strip. Withdrawal of a match from the support causes the match to slip against the friction-strip to kindle the same.
